Attachment B <br />Exhibit B <br />A joint public hearing on the proposed River Road -Santa Clara Neighborhood Plan was held by the <br />Eugene City Council and Lane County Board of Commissioners on March 12, 2024. Consistent with City <br />and County code requirements, the City Council and Board of Commissioner's joint public hearing on the <br />proposal was duly noticed to all neighborhood organizations in Eugene as well as community groups and <br />individuals who requested notice. <br />In addition, information concerning the River Road -Santa Clara Neighborhood Plan, including the dates <br />of the public hearings and instructions on how to submit testimony, was posted on the City of Eugene <br />website and project updates were provided via email to the Planning Division e -newsletter that is sent <br />to over 17,000 subscribers, as well as to the River Road -Santa Clara Neighborhood Plan interested <br />parties list which includes over 1,600 subscribers. <br />These processes afforded ample opportunity for citizen involvement; therefore, the Metro Plan <br />amendments are consistent with Statewide Planning Goal 1. <br />Statewide Planning Goal 2 — Land Use Planning. To establish a land use planning process and policy <br />framework as a basis for all decision and actions related to use of land and to assure an adequate <br />factual base for such decisions and actions. <br />Guiding land use processes and a policy framework for the lands within the Eugene city limits exist <br />within the Metro Plan, the Envision Eugene Comprehensive Plan, adopted Refinement Plans, and <br />Chapter 9 of the Eugene Code. Guiding land use processes and a policy framework for lands outside the <br />city limits but within the Metro Plan boundary exist within the Metro Plan and Chapter 12 of the Lane <br />Code. <br />The Eugene and Lane County codes specify the procedures and criteria that were used in considering <br />these Metro Plan amendments. These findings and the record for this land use decision show that there <br />is an adequate factual base for the amendments. The River Road and Santa Clara Community <br />Organizations, City of Eugene and Lane County staff, consultants and neighborhood volunteers have <br />worked together since fall 2017 to create a neighborhood plan with a vision for growth and <br />development in a manner that respects the area's unique characteristics and opportunities, which will <br />guide decision-making in River Road and Santa Clara for decades to come. The Neighborhood Plan <br />reflects the community values, aspirations, and priorities expressed during outreach. <br />The Goal 2 coordination requirement is met when the City of Eugene and Lane County engage in an <br />exchange, or invite an exchange, between the City, County and any affected governmental unit and <br />when the City and County use the information obtained in the exchange to balance the needs of their <br />constituents. In addition to the City and County's collaboration on these amendments, the City and <br />County engaged in an exchange about the subject of these amendments with affected local government <br />units. Specifically, the City and County provided notice of the proposed action and opportunity to <br />comment to the Oregon Department of Land Conservation and Development, the City of Springfield, <br />and special districts including the River Road Water District, River Road Parks and Recreation District, <br />Santa Clara Water District, Junction City Water Control District, Santa Clara Rural Fire Protection District, <br />Lane Fire Authority, and Lane Transit District.
